Output 65428ee1e66a3535a67d361ae11bff657db214580543fc982b4b38e4a24686ad:90

value
21526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ea412619a20059d43e00eb8915279d4b937ab824 OP_EQUAL
address
3P3e63yKf4Ccmy7Z8jBiJqX6KtP9rD6Vkb
transaction
65428ee1e66a3535a67d361ae11bff657db214580543fc982b4b38e4a24686ad